The sudden need to adapt

The company’s digital marketing team, along with Avado, started a programme called the Digital Leadership Workshop in 2019. When Covid-19 restrictions hit in 2020, we had to quickly transition to a virtual learning environment, as the programme was so necessary to the digital marketing team.

That’s because it:

  • Creates a common language for digital
  • Allows for the understanding of design thinking principles to ensure they can enhance the patient experience for better health outcomes
  • Embeds a test, learn, iterate approach for agile ways of working
  • Creates competence in fostering a digital culture
  • Brings value to patients, health care practitioners (HCPs) and payers faster through a Minimum Viable Product (MVP)

In light of this, we at Avado and the team had to move quickly, restructuring the Workshop for a full virtual delivery.

Working towards digital transformation and a common digital language

The Digital Leadership Workshop Avado was already offering the company was designed to do two things: develop the confidence of business leaders and support their companies’ overall digital  transformations. The Workshop enables leaders to learn from how others approach transformation and define the actions they (and their teams) need to take for their own transformation.

Through careful logistical planning, we were able to move the Workshop from face-to-face delivery to a virtual learning environment. Different pieces of technology, including Zoom’s breakout sessions and SharePoint for workbooks, were all implemented. Mentimenter for polls and Forms for surveys both pre- and post-event to measure the increase in knowledge were also used.

How the new virtual environment impacted the company

Shifting to virtual, the company increased their already outstanding NPS, and they were able to deliver the programme to more than 700 senior leaders. Current work in progress shows that the digital marketing team mantra of “Think Big. Start Small. Scale Fast.” has been embedded throughout the organisation.

More than 170 students participated in the 2020 cohort through the internal digital academy. To date, there have been more than 500 graduates, which includes 350 managers.

More than two thirds of the academy graduates said their learning increased the likelihood of their continuing a career at the company, and a quarter of the managers involved said the programme helped them positively impact the business.

86% of graduates said they were more confident in Digital Trends, 82% were more confident in Programmatic, and 68% were more confident in Display.
